This learning resource focuses on analyzing the character Christopher Boone from the novel. Students will explore both his internal traits (personality, beliefs) and external traits (physical appearance, actions) to understand who he is as a character. They will create a Trait Mapping Web highlighting evidence for each trait and analyze Christopher's relationships with key characters, such as his father Ed, mother Judy, and teacher Siobhan. The resource emphasizes the significance of these relationships in shaping Christopher's development throughout the novel. Additionally, students will engage in quote analysis, reflecting on how specific quotes illustrate Christopher's personality traits. A section is dedicated to examining major events in the narrative and Christopher’s reactions to those events, discussing what these reactions reveal about his character. The challenge section encourages synthesis of Christopher's character evolution, prompting students to articulate changes (or lack thereof) in his thinking from the start to the conclusion of the book. Finally, an exit ticket asks students to succinctly summarize Christopher’s character, reinforcing their understanding with textual evidence.
